MOVING BETWEEN COUNTIES - MINOR CHILDREN

ISSUE DATE: 07/2012

Also see 0008.06.21 (Change in County of Residence).


MFIP, WB, DWP:
When a minor child receiving MFIP, WB, or DWP in a unit moves to another county to live with a different caregiver, the new county assumes financial responsibility starting the 1st full month after the move. Also see 0011.21 (Receipt of Other Assistance).

In a 2-caregiver unit, when 1 participant caregiver and minor child move to another county, the old county remains financially responsible for the caregiver and child for 2 full calendar months.

If the new residence is an excluded time facility, see 0006.18.03 (Excluded Time - Entering).


SNAP, MSA, GA, GRH:
No provisions.
